Every year on the 19th or 20th of January, the sun exits Capricorn and enters Aquarius. If you were born on or around those dates, you may identify as a Capricorn-Aquarius cusp sign or possess Capricorn-Aquarius cusp characteristics.

According to astrology, being born on the first or last days of an astrological season does not give you a combination of both zodiac sign attributes. Because planets can only be in one sign at a time, your sun sign is still Capricorn, not a Capricorn-Aquarius hybrid, even if your birthday occurs on the last day of Capricorn season.

While cusp signs are a myth, it’s still feasible that someone born at the Capricorn-Aquarius cusp may identify with the energy of both signs but not because of their birthday’s proximity to the sun’s sign transition. The fact that personality-influencing planets like Mercury and Venus travel close to the sun in the zodiac is a far better explanation. As a result, if you’re an Aquarius, you’re likely to have some significant personal planets in Capricorn, and vice versa. Understanding Capricorn-Aquarius cusp features is significant whether you were born on the cusp or not since having Capricorn and Aquarius strongly activated in your birth chart can offer you a blend of qualities from both signs regardless of when your birthday falls.

When do the Capricorn dates fall?

Capricornus (commonly known as Capricorn) is the tenth sign of the zodiac in astrology, and it governs the time period from about December 22 to about January 19. The Greek tale of Pan, who leaped into the sea just as he was changing into animal shape to flee the monster Typhon, provides one explanation for the fishtail with which the goat is frequently portrayed. The upper half, or head, took on the shape of a goat, while the lower half, or tail, took on the shape of a fish.
